Dodgers outlast Phillies, take commanding 2-0 NLDS lead

PHILADELPHIA -- Will Smith drove in two runs in support of Blake Snell, who tossed six masterful innings of one-hit baseball, and the Los Angeles Dodgers outlasted the Philadelphia Phillies, 4-3, in Game 2 of the NLDS Tuesday night at Citizens Bank Park.

With the win, the Dodgers improved to a perfect 4-0 in the postseason, and now own a 2-0 series lead headed into Wednesday's Game 3 in Los Angeles.

The Phillies, eliminated in the same round last season to the New York Mets, have now lost five of the past six postseason games.
